Analysis

In 2026, economic outlook no 117 — government final consumption expenditure in Colombia stood at 2.02.

That represents a change of down 38.6% on the previous year and up 10.5% over ten years.

Over the whole period, economic outlook no 117 — government final consumption expenditure in Colombia peaked at 23.11 in 1996 and was at its lowest, -0.7605, in 2020.

Colombia ranks 6th of 38 countries on this measure, in the top quarter.

The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

Economic Outlook No 117 — Government final consumption expenditure in Colombia, year by year

Annual values for Economic Outlook No 117 — Government final consumption expenditure, volume, growth in Colombia, 1995 to 2026.
Year Value Change
1995 9
1996 23.11 +156.8%
1997 15.62 -32.4%
1998 2.14 -86.3%
1999 3.74 +75.0%
2000 -0.202 -105.4%
2001 2.22 -1196.6%
2002 -0.571 -125.8%
2003 1.82 -418.9%
2004 6.39 +250.9%
2005 5.18 -18.9%
2006 5.21 +0.6%
2007 4.57 -12.4%
2008 4.7 +2.8%
2009 4.76 +1.4%
2010 5.23 +9.7%
2011 6.48 +23.9%
2012 4.81 -25.8%
2013 8.9 +85.0%
2014 4.68 -47.4%
2015 4.85 +3.7%
2016 1.82 -62.4%
2017 3.64 +99.7%
2018 7.35 +101.8%
2019 5.27 -28.3%
2020 -0.7605 -114.4%
2021 9.82 -1391.1%
2022 0.9876 -89.9%
2023 1.56 +58.4%
2024 0.6763 -56.8%
2025 3.28 +385.3%
2026 2.02 -38.6%

The OECD Economic Outlook presents the OECD’s analysis of the major global economic trends and prospects for the next two years. The Outlook puts forward a consistent set of projections for output, employment, government spending, prices and current balances based on a review of each member country and of the induced effect on each of them on international developments.
